变分(Total Variation,TV)正则化模型

在图像复原过程中,图像上的一点点噪声可能就会对复原的结果产生非常大的影响,因为很多复原算法都会放大噪声。这时候我们就需要在最优化问题的模型中添加一些正则项来保持图像的光滑性,TV是常用的一种正则项。 举个栗子。本来要求解的最优化问题的模型是这样的: 现在给它加上这样的一个TV正则项(就是 o 的梯度的1范数再加个系数lambda):  现在模型变成了这样: 其中TV项对 o 求导的结果是这样的:  看...

【python】正则表达式

文章目录 正则表达式对象 re.RegexObject re.MatchObject 符号说明 匹配 基础匹配 ?=、?<=、?!、?<! 字符类 re模块 编译正则表达式 compile 函数 匹配字符串 re.match re.search re.findall re.finditer 替换字符串 re.sub 分割字符串 re.split 正则表达式修饰符 - 可选标志 主要用于网页爬虫 正则...

使用R语言glmnet包进行正则化lasso回归

  正则化的原理是尽可能多的将数据中的特征塞进最终模型,特征越多越可以更好地解释数据集的错综复杂。在应用正则化后,每个特征对模型部分的解释程度可能完全不同。通过使用正则化可以减少数据集的噪声,这些噪声可能来对最终模型几乎没有形象的特征。为了利用这种正则化技术,可以调用特定类型的回归模型,称为套索回归(lasso regression),此处使用的R语言自带的数据集mtcars数据集。   原书(Int...

正则表达式预查寻也称断言,限定左右相邻内容

正则表达式预查寻也称断言,限定左右相邻内容 正则表达式预查寻分为 4 种: 正向肯定预查: (?=pattern) (?=pattern)正向否定预查: (?!pattern) (?!pattern)反向肯定预查: (?<=pattern) (?<=pattern)反向否定预查: (?<!pattern) (?<!pattern) 比如: 匹配 babcab 中的第二个b, 可以用 (?<=a)b(...

正则表达式

正则表达式到底是什么东西? 在编写处理字符串的程序或网页时,经常会有查找符合某些复杂规则的字符串的需要。正则表达式就是用于描述这些规则的工具。换句话说,正则表达式就是记录文本规则的代码。 很可能你使用过Windows/Dos下用于文件查找的通配符(wildcard),也就是 * 和 ? 。如果你想查找某个目录下的所有的Word文档的话,你会搜索 *.doc。在这里,* 会被解释成任意的字符串。 ...

Python 进阶语法:正则表达式

正则表达式是一个特殊的字符序列,它能帮助你方便的检查一个字符串是否与某种模式匹配。 在 Python 中,使用 re 模块来处理正则表达式。re 模块提供了一组函数,允许你在字符串中进行模式匹配、搜索和替换操作。re 模块使 Python 语言拥有完整的正则表达式功能。 本文主要介绍 Python 中常用的正则表达式处理函数。 1  返回一个匹配对象 1.1  re.match函数 re.match ...

正则表达式(Java)

一、初步认识 正则表达式是由一些特定的字符组成,代表一个规则,可以用来检验数据格式是否合法,也可以在一段文本中查找满足要求的内容。 如果使用代码检验数据是否正确: public class RegexTest1 { public static void main(String[] args) { //需求:检验QQ号是否正确,全是数字不能以0开头,长度6-20 System.out.println(c...

【Python篇】详细讲解正则表达式

文章目录 🌹什么是正则表达式🍔语法字符类别重复次数组合模式 ✨例子 🌹什么是正则表达式 正则表达式(Regular Expression),简称为正则正则表达式,是一种用于匹配、查找和操作文本字符串的工具。它是通过一种特定的语法规则来描述字符串模式的表达方式。 正则表达式由各种字符和特殊字符组成,可以用来定义一个搜索模式。通过使用正则表达式,可以快速有效地检索、替换和验证字符串。 🍔语法 字符类别...

数据库MySQL规范&&PHP正则

值唯一(不可以有null)+表中只有一个 组合索引:多列值组成一个索引,专门用于组合搜索,其效率大于索引合并 全文索引:对文本内容进行分词,进行搜索 外键索引:与主键索引形成联系,保证数据的完整性。 正则表达式中包括的元素: 原子(普通字符:a-z A-Z 0-9 、原子表、转义字符) 元字符(有特殊功能的字符) 模式修正符(系统内置部分字符 i 、m、S、U…) 转义字符 d 包含所有数字[0-9]...

JavaScript从入门到精通系列第三十一篇:详解JavaScript中的字符串和正则表达式相关的方法

文章目录 知识回顾 1:概念回顾 2:正则表达式字面量 一:字符串中正则表达式方法 1:split 2:search 3:match 4:replace 知识回顾 1:概念回顾         正则表达式用于定义一些字符串的规则,计算机可以根据正则表达式检查一个字符串是否符合规则,或者将字符串中符合规则的内容提取出来。 2:正则表达式字面量         语法:var 变量 =/正则表达式/匹配模式...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.019606(s)
2024-05-04 10:14:29 1714788869